Heroic Games Launcher 2.7.0 is out now for Epic Games and GOG

By - | Views: 38,782

Heroic Games Launcher has a brand new release available for helping you manage Epic Games, GOG and more on Steam Deck and Linux desktop. Easily one of my favourite open source projects! It doesn't just help you deal with Epic and GOG though, since you can add anything else into it too.

The main new features in Heroic version 2.7.0 include:

  • Auto Install UbisoftConnect when running UbisoftConnect games.
  • UI improvements on the GamePage to make it cleaner and organized.
  • Library render improvements and download GOG game images in the background.
  • Improve pc/applegamingwiki accuracy and add gamesdb info.
  • Improvements on Epic Login.
  • macOS binaries now are signed with an Apple Developer certificate.
  • Translations update.
  • Show game logs from the card's context menu.

Numerous bug fixes were also included like a fix for shortcut names, Discord integration, auto-enabling anti-cheat runtimes, properly stop all Wine processes when closing a game and more.

It can also be used on Windows and macOS and even PC Gamer seem to love using it, noting how they're enjoying it on Steam Deck and how it loads so much quicker than the official Epic Games app on Windows too. Nice to see many more people appreciate open source projects like this.
